Development Kit is designed for .NET Micro Framework.

May 11, 2007 - Suited for industrial automation, building automation, point-of-sale, and medical applications, Digi Connect ME JumpStart Kit for Microsoft .NET Micro Framework enables engineers to develop network-connected devices. Kit includes Digi Connect ME embedded module, development/carrier board, and samples and documentation for evaluation and development. Ethernet networking solution is intended for software developers who are familiar with C# and Visual Studio.

Digi Launches First Ethernet Networking Solution for Microsoft® .NET Micro Framework


MINNETONKA, Minn., April 10 /- Digi International (NASDAQ:DGII) today introduced the Digi Connect ME JumpStart Kit for Microsoft .NET Micro Framework -- the industry's first Ethernet networking solution for .NET Micro Framework. Digi JumpStart Kits are a new breed of development kits that make it easy, fast, and economical for engineers to develop network-connected devices. The .NET Micro Framework JumpStart Kit is ideal for industrial automation, building automation, point-of-sale, medical and numerous other applications. The Digi Connect ME JumpStart Kit for Microsoft .NET Micro Framework includes the Digi Connect ME embedded module, a development/carrier board, and samples and documentation for rapid evaluation and development. A free 180- day evaluation of Microsoft Visual Studio 2005 is also available for download.

The Digi Connect ME JumpStart Kit for Microsoft .NET Micro Framework is available now for an introductory price of US$299. For more information, please visit http://digi.com/dotnet .
